Biden extends evictions ban through March | News
NASHVILLE, TN (WSMV) – In just one of his very first moves as president, Joe Biden known as on companies to increase the ban on evictions and foreclosures for Us citizens affected by the coronavirus pandemic.
In advance of the government order, the ban was set to expire at the conclusion of January.
“Tens of tens of millions of family members across the nation would be at hazard for eviction,” reported Lawyer Kerry Dietz with the Legal Aid Modern society.
The Biden administration prolonged the moratorium right until at minimum the conclusion of March.
Dietz states this is a step toward battling what she phone calls the “eviction disaster.”
“It’s seriously accelerating the trends in this article, where folks are just being priced out of the neighborhoods that they have been residing in,” she said.
The lease exemption is not automated. Tenants need to fill out a declaration that demonstrates latest loss in cash flow, or amazing professional medical expenditures and need to concur to pay out what they can, when they can.
“Hopefully we will be looking at supplemental protections, further funds,” Dietz mentioned.
Congress handed $25 billion in rent aid at the close of December, but Dietz says now tenants will need to be bought time.
“Even nevertheless those people funds have been passed, they are not automatically in people’s fingers, getting provided to landlords nonetheless.”
